Is Lara Beach worth it?

Lara Beach is generally considered worth it for those seeking a convenient, high-quality, all-inclusive beach holiday near Antalya airport. It is best known for its long, sandy Blue Flag beaches and large, luxurious, themed resorts. It is particularly ideal for families and couples wanting relaxation,, though it offers less in terms of traditional town, culture, or nightlife compared to other Turkish resorts.

Is there a main strip in Lara Beach?

Laze on Lara Beach

If you're staying in one of the major hotels, you'll probably get your own private chunk of beach. If you don't, though – or you just fancy a change – the main strip offers an added dash of watersports like jet skiing and parasailing.

How long is the transfer from Antalya Airport to Lara Beach?

The distance is about 15 km, and the average transfer time from Antalya Airport to Lara Beach is 20–30 minutes by car. Travel time may vary depending on traffic and your chosen transport option.

Is it okay to wear shorts in Antalya?

General Dress Norms in Turkey

Tourist Centers and Coastal Regions: Clothing choices are generally diverse and open-minded. Shorts, sleeveless tops, and casual wear are perfectly acceptable, though overly revealing outfits (e.g., tube tops or very short shorts) may draw attention.

How much is a taxi from Lara Beach to Antalya per?

The fastest way to get from Lara to Antalya is to taxi which takes 21 min and costs 550 ₺ - 700 ₺. How far is it from Lara to Antalya? The distance between Lara and Antalya is 20 km.

Do you still pay 10 pounds to enter Turkey?

No, you no longer pay a £10 fee to enter Turkey; that practice ended years ago, with UK (and EU) passport holders generally able to visit for tourism for up to 90 days without needing a visa or paying an entry fee, though you still need a valid passport. The old fee was for an arrival visa, which was replaced by an online e-visa system and then largely waived for many nationalities, but always check current GOV.UK requirements before travel.

Is Lara Antalya expensive?

Lara Beach can be expensive, but this depends on what you're looking to experience and where you stay. Lara Beach is known for being one of the more upscale beach areas in Turkey because of its luxury resorts but there are plenty of budget-friendly hotels available for you to choose from too.

Do Brits go to Antalya?

Antalya has a significant foreign population, but it isn't full of Brits in the way places like Fethiye or parts of Bodrum might feel. Brits certainly live and holiday there, but the foreign community includes Russians, Germans, Ukrainians, Scandinavians, and increasingly Middle Eastern nationals.

What is the nicest part of Turkey?

Turkey's "nicest" part depends on preference, but popular, beautiful regions include the Turquoise Coast (Fethiye, Kaş, Antalya) for beaches, history, and nature; Cappadocia for unique landscapes and balloon rides; Bodrum for vibrant resorts and Aegean charm; and the Black Sea Coast (Trabzon) for lush scenery and monasteries. For history, Istanbul and Ephesus are essential, while smaller towns like Dalyan and Safranbolu offer quieter, authentic experiences.
